We had a family meeting with the doctor and head nurse at the NICU yesterdy. oth girls are doing really well but Riley is having some spells aka bradies. It started when she began feeds so we all think it's just a matter of time for her to get past them and grow a little bit more. That it is her body trying to get use to having food in the belly and all that jazz.
Morgan on the other hand is doing fabulous!

As of last night they are both on full feeds and no more IV's. There antibiotics are done, no signs of infection and there gaining the weight back that they lost in the first few days.

The doctor also told us the criteria they need to meet before going home. (there is NO weight requirement at all)

1. They need to hold there body temp on there own with no help from a warmer (almost there)
2. They need to take full feeds from the bottle or by breast (working on it)
3. They can't have any spells for 5 consecutive days before leaving..

Morgan is taking half or more of her feeds by bottle and did well at her first attempt to breast feeding also. She is close to holding her temp (if she doesn't already).. And she has not had any recorded spells as of today since birth.

Riley has only tried a bottle once so we have to work with her and she has never been put to breast so far. (She is a spitter so the are trying to get past that first) She I also think is very close to holding her temp. And as for the spells well in due time I think she will be FINE! She may be there a bit longer the Morgan if she doesn't catch up.

By the way the doctor was talking though, we are looking at maybe 2 weeks before the girls are home.. YAY!!

How it all went down...

Some of you have asked how it all went down, if I had signs of labor and all that and I haven't posted the details yet because I didn't have my computer for the first few days and well while I am on the pain meds, things become loopy and I get sleepy concentrating on the computer screen so I needed a clear mind. Not that I am not always loopy but ya know what I mean.. haha


Sooo... I woke up saturday morning and my plan for the day was to go pick up the cake for Chuck's dads 60th bday party, get a few things done and go to the party at 2pm. Like I said that was the plan. Morgan, Riley, and my body had other plans in store for me.


I warn you now some of this may be T.M.I. for some people but you asked for details and with that said I won't leave anything out..


I woke up about 7am and went pee, as usual I go about every hour or two. That was normal until I wiped. It was slimy, and the discharge was clear with a tiny ting of brown (very little ting)

I cleaned up and went back to bed to lay down until Aiden woke up. About 8:30 I got up again cause the little man wanted out of his crib and I went pee again. It was the same. SO this got me thinking "mucus plug"???? I then went on the computer and googled the word to see what I'd come up with. A lot of sites said you may not lose it in one blob it could be a gradual thing, however a lot of people who lose theres don't go into labor right away, but it could be a sign labor is close (within two weeks). This got me thinking that hmmm if that is the case then maybe the girls will come a week early or so, now that I was 34 weeks.


As I continued to go to the bathroom every hour it was the same routine. A bit slimy, clean and wash up and go about my business, if it didn't stop after the 4th trip I would call the doc. Being that it was a saturday and all, and dad's party, and I was not having any BH's or contractions I wasn't worried and was hoping to not have to call.

On the 5th potty break I was still having discharge but this time it had blood in it. Not a lot by any means, but it was fresh bright red blood. Like I said not a lot and was mixed with the clear jello like stuff my body was creating.. Ewww


I then got on the phone and called my doctor. I told the nurse my info and the issues and she had the doc call me back. The on call returned my call in about 5 minutes and I went over it all with her again. She suggested that I come in to be checked to make sure the cerclage was still in place and make sure and not tearing and I was not in labor, but since I was not having contractions she wasn't too worried and neither was I.

I packed my bag just incase, jammers, undies, toothbrush and all that good stuff and off I went. I had Chuck stay home with Aiden and my friend Keisla (the girls godmother) dropped me off at the hospital on her way to work. (Feeling bad I might add that she couldn't stay with me)
I went in, checked in and headed up stairs to wait. I was in the waiting room about 10 mins and they called me into the exam room. The nurse to my vitals and asked me questions and then the doc came in. She asked me again what happened and I told her. I also told her I just saw my OB on Friday (the previous day) and she did an ultra sound and all was fine. The only thing that we were watching was the girls weight cause they were so different by ultrasound measurements.
She asked if my doctor checked my cervix or did any kind of an internal and I said no, so she said she was going to do one.
Out came the can opener (that is what I call it and that is what it feels like! OUCH) After 22 weeks of "being good" being examined by the doc with that god awful device is painful!!!
SO she checked and looked and could see the knot on the cerclage and it was still in place and tied. She said she could see some tinged mucus but NO active bleeding. This is good I thought!
She the proceeded to swab with one of hose huge Q-tips and all of a sudden any place she touched with it began to bleed. WHICH MEANT.. my cervix was getting soft.
She took out the torture device and said I am going to finger check. She did and then said you body is trying to dialate, the cerglage is stopping it, but the baby's head is right there (Morgan)

The next words out of her mouth were.. "So we will be doing your c-section today" Ummm WHAT??? No contractions at all, a great day, I feel fine, and I am in active labor.. Geeesh

Well I was 34 weeks and 2 days and now VERY pleased I made it this far. I called Chuck, told him to find someone to watch Aiden on bring him to the hospital and my mom will meet us and take him, and to hurry up cause in just a few hours (if that) we will be having the girls.

I called my mom, who showered and drove up. Chuck dropped Aiden off at the party and then came to the hospital. He got there about 45 mins after I called him. By this time I was already in the OR with the spinal, all preped, all set and waiting for him. They threw his scrubs on him, tossed him in the room with me and off we went.
Music playing, people chatting, a really nice and funny delivery team, some familiar faces from the NICU and we were ready to bring the girls into the world and that is just what we did.
About 15 mins after Chuck was in the room, at 4:00 pm, Morgan Kennidi Russell was out. Weighing in at 3 pounds 14 ounces and 16 inches, she was my peanut. She cried and cried and so did I with so much happiness just to hear her little voice. (I never got to hear Aiden) I was so happy and felt blessed she was ok. Then at 4:03 pm Riley Lorene Russell was here too. Weighing in at 4 pounds 7 ounces and 17 inches long, she was my big girl. She also cried and made it known she was present. Then they both joined in together... What a sound, it melted my heart!
Chuck took some pictures and got to hold them, they then brought them over to me to see and gives kisses too and off they went to the NICU.
Since they were under 35 weeks they had to go to the NICU, and this is where the new journey begins for all of us.
I am now a proud mommy of my angel Chase born at 20 weeks, my superman Aiden born at 24 weeks, and my twin girls, peanut and chubs, born at 34 weeks.

And that is my story... I am off to see them in a bit so I will update more soon.

I'm still in the hospital and will be until Wednesday so I can update but can't post pics until I get home, since the only computer I have is my father in laws laptop.

I am doing fine and have been keeping up with my pain meds so things are not too bad. The first night was crazy. I had to wait 18 hrs for the morphine in the spinal to be out of my system completely before I could get any pain meds and as you may know just cause it is in your system doesn't mean it is working to kill the pain anymore. FYI... it wasn't, so due to the soreness and the SUPER itch from the spinal wearing off I didn't sleep for the first night. I was awake for 42 hrs before I actually slept.

But on to the good stuff.. The girls...

Morgan... She is my little one, 3 lbs 14 oz and 16 inches long. She is doing fabulous, needed no O2 and is already eating (and has tried a bottle twice as of last night, once with me and once witht he nurse). She too half of her little feed by bottle befor she pooped out. Awwwww

Riley... She is my chubba, 4 lbs 7 oz and 17 inches long. She went onto CPAP for less then 24 hrs due to a bit of fluid inher lungs but is now off and breathing fine on her own. She is also now eating too but as of last night has not tried a bottle yet.

Both babies are past the isolet stage and now being swaddled in there isolets and keeping there temp. Next stage is an open crib (yay)
Both babies also has a round of antibiotics for a precaution. Due to being born early and still considered preemies, they were given the antibiotics just incase they had an infection that caused them to come early. Nothing has grown on the cultures so they are in the clear.

The are expected to be in the NICU anywhere from 2 to 6 weeks. However att he rate they are going I don't expect them to be there for 6. They are really doing well and it's completely different then when we had Aiden at 24 weeks.

I can't tell you how happy we both are to see them so healthy, happy and strong. I will post more pics when I am sprung from here so hang tight. And thank you to everyone who has sent us there best wishes...

SO here is the update..
I was suppose to have a NST today (Non-Stress Test) and got to my appointment, went in, got hooked up, heard both babies for about 2.2 seconds and then nothing. The nurse came over and searched and was like, hmm this is weird, we know they're there. They are moving but we can't hear them. Then my doc just happened to walk in and said well i was going to do an ultrasound anyway so we will see what they're doing in there.

I went in the ultrasound room and all was fine. Both babies had strong heart beats. However Riley flipped AGAIN and is now head up and feet down (breach). This child can't figure out what way she wants to be (and she is the bigger one). The doc said she seems to have more room cause she has poor little Morgan stuffed down low on my right side (head down feet up).

Here is the kicker. We don't have to worry about twin to twin transfusion because they have there own placentas. With that said there is a BIG weight discrepancy between my little ones this time. Morgan who has always been a bit smaller and was 3 lbs four weeks ago is now measuring 3 lbs 14 oz. Riley, who has always been a bit bigger, and who measured 3 lbs 3 oz four weeks ago is now measuring a whopping 5 lbs 6 oz.

Now I know the ultrasound is not 100%, it is usually off a little either direction (and the internet said it can be off as much as a pound in some cases) but a pound and 8 oz difference is a lot..

Since the babies sounded good and still looked fine and everything else is going well I didn't have to do the NST today after all. However because of the size difference, I am having two NST's next week and scheduled for two the following week. I will be going in on Wednesdays and Fridays to have them done. If the babies are not is distress at all them we go on with the plan of a c-section on Oct 11th. If there are signs of something else then we will change those plans, if if need be deliver them a wee bit earlier then planned.

The doc did say though that it is possible I could go into labor before then and if so not to stress over it, that they might end up in the NICU but nothing like what Aiden went through, which i knew anyways.

We also talked about keeping my cerclage in. That since it has held, I am having a c-section, it doesn't bother me since I can't feel it, and I'm not getting my tubes tied and know I want more kids in the future, if we keep it in, i can still get pregnant again and still have my monthy cycles (which I don't miss) however when we choose to have another baby, I won't have to go for the cerclage procedure again cause I will already have on in place.

I didn't even know this was a possibility. Who would of thought that it could stay in and last 5 years or forever for that matter until taken out. BUT, it works for me if I don't have to go through that pain again anytime soon.

So that is about it.. The girls are still baking, Riley is a piglet and growing very well, Morgan is my picky eater and watching her weight already (ha ha) and we will check on them next week and see whats what..
